Why speed matters for churches

Most church website visits happen on a phone, often Sunday morning with a high-intent question — what time is the service, where do I park, is there childcare. Over half of mobile visitors abandon a page that takes more than about three seconds. Every one of those is a first-time visitor who never made it to your service times. Speed is also a genuine Google ranking signal through Core Web Vitals — not the biggest factor, but a real tiebreaker, especially in the low-competition local searches churches compete in. And a fast site is simply more hospitable to older members, low-end phones, and slow rural connections.

Core Web Vitals in plain English

Core Web Vitals explained for churches (LCP, INP, CLS) plus five quick wins

Google grades three things. LCP (Largest Contentful Paint) is how fast your main content — usually the hero image — appears; aim for 2.5 seconds or less. INP (Interaction to Next Paint) is how quickly the page responds when someone taps a menu or your “Give” button; aim for 200 milliseconds or less. CLS (Cumulative Layout Shift) is how much the page jumps around as it loads — the “Give” button sliding just as a finger comes down; keep it 0.10 or less. One note for accuracy: INP replaced the old FID metric in 2024, so ignore any guide still talking about “First Input Delay.”

How to test your site (free)

Start with PageSpeed Insights (pagespeed.web.dev) — paste your URL and read the mobile score, since that’s what Google grades and what your Sunday visitors use. For ongoing monitoring, the Core Web Vitals report in Google Search Console is the one that actually affects ranking, because it uses real-visitor “field” data over 28 days rather than a single lab test. Small church sites sometimes see “not enough data” in the field report — that’s normal; lean on the lab score and don’t panic over one number.

The fixes — in priority order

1. Images — fix these first. The number-one cause of slow church sites is volunteers uploading 4–8MB phone photos straight into a hero slider. Resize images to the size they’re actually displayed (a full-width hero rarely needs more than ~2000px wide), compress them (TinyPNG, Squoosh) to modern WebP or AVIF format, lazy-load anything below the fold (but never the hero), and always set width and height so the page doesn’t jump. This single step fixes most LCP and layout-shift problems.

2. Cut the bloat. Every social-media feed widget, live chat, donation pop-up, and extra font loads its own code. Keep plugins lean, remove what you don’t use, and limit yourself to one or two font families. 3. Replace the carousel/video hero. The auto-playing background video and the six-slide image carousel are church-site clichés that destroy performance — one optimized static image with a clear call-to-action loads far faster and converts better. 4. Add a CDN and caching (Cloudflare’s free tier plus a caching plugin on WordPress; builders do this automatically). 5. Tame heavy embeds — a single embedded YouTube sermon player can load 500KB before anyone presses play, so lazy-load it (load on click) and do the same for Google Maps.

By platform

How much control you have varies, but images are your biggest lever on every platform. On WordPress you have the most control: add a caching plugin, an image-optimization plugin (ShortPixel, Imagify, or Optimole to auto-convert to WebP/AVIF), Cloudflare, keep PHP current, and limit plugins. On Squarespace and Wix you can’t add caching (it’s built in), so your levers are compressing and resizing images before you upload them, using fewer blocks/sections, and limiting custom fonts and apps. Mobile and the “Give” button

Optimize for mobile first — it’s what Google scores and what your visitors use. Make sure your most important call-to-action (“Give,” “Plan a Visit,” “Service Times”) is visible without scrolling and doesn’t shift under a tapping finger as the page loads — reserve its space so it can’t move. Frequently asked questions

Why is my church website so slow?

Almost always oversized images — large, uncompressed photos uploaded straight into a hero slider — plus too many widgets and embeds, an auto-playing video background, and cheap hosting with no caching or CDN. Compressing and resizing your images is the single biggest fix for most church sites.

How fast should a church website load?

Aim for under three seconds on mobile, ideally one to two. In Core Web Vitals terms, target an LCP (when your hero appears) of 2.5 seconds or less, an INP (tap responsiveness) of 200 milliseconds or less, and a CLS (layout shift) of 0.10 or less.

Does website speed affect church SEO?

Yes. Core Web Vitals are a confirmed part of Google’s page-experience ranking signals. They’re not the biggest factor, but they act as a tiebreaker — and in the low-competition local searches churches compete in (“church near me”), a fast, stable site can be the edge that wins the click.

Do I need a CDN for a church website?

It helps and it’s often free. A CDN (like Cloudflare’s free tier) serves your images from a server near each visitor, speeding up load times. On WordPress it’s worth adding alongside a caching plugin; on Squarespace, Wix, and Tithe.ly, caching and a CDN are built in, so focus your effort on optimizing images instead.
